报错
代码语言:javascript复制error: rpmdb: BDB0113 Thread/process 490386/139641310775360 failed: BDB1507 Thread died in Berkeley DB library
error: db5 error(-30973) from dbenv->failchk: BDB0087 DB_RUNRECOVERY: Fatal error, run database recovery
error: cannot open Packages index using db5 - (-30973)
error: cannot open Packages database in /var/lib/rpm
CRITICAL:yum.main:
Error: rpmdb open failed
解决
代码语言:javascript复制[root@1195 ~]# rm -f /var/lib/rpm/_db*
[root@1195 ~]# rpm --rebuilddb
[root@1195 ~]# yum clean all
再次安装
使用 yum install redis 再次安装,成功!
代码语言:javascript复制Loaded plugins: aliases, fastestmirror, protectbase
Repodata is over 2 weeks old. Install yum-cron? Or run: yum makecache fast
Cleaning repos: base docker-ce-stable epel extras rethinkdb updates
Cleaning up list of fastest mirrors
Other repos take up 1.5 M of disk space (use --verbose for details)
[root@1195 ~]# yum install redis
Loaded plugins: aliases, fastestmirror, protectbase
Determining fastest mirrors
base | 3.6 kB 00:00:00
docker-ce-stable | 3.5 kB 00:00:00
epel | 5.4 kB 00:00:00
extras | 3.4 kB 00:00:00
rethinkdb | 1.4 kB 00:00:00
updates | 3.4 kB 00:00:00
(1/10): base/7/x86_64/group_gz | 166 kB 00:00:00
(2/10): epel/x86_64/updateinfo | 996 kB 00:00:00
(3/10): epel/x86_64/group_gz | 88 kB 00:00:00
(4/10): extras/7/x86_64/primary_db | 215 kB 00:00:00
(5/10): base/7/x86_64/primary_db | 6.0 MB 00:00:00
(6/10): epel/x86_64/primary_db | 6.8 MB 00:00:00
(7/10): updates/7/x86_64/primary_db | 7.4 MB 00:00:00
(8/10): rethinkdb/primary | 4.0 kB 00:00:01
(9/10): docker-ce-stable/x86_64/primary_db | 48 kB 00:00:02
(10/10): docker-ce-stable/x86_64/updateinfo | 55 B 00:00:02
rethinkdb 17/17
0 packages excluded due to repository protections
Package redis-3.2.12-2.el7.x86_64 already installed and latest version
Nothing to do